Relo Club Co., Ltd. Signs Agreement on Support for Employee Retention in Regional Enterprises with 77 Human Design Co., Ltd. and MBK Wellness Co., Ltd.

Relo Club, 77 Human Design, and MBK Wellness have signed an agreement to support recruitment, retention, and employee engagement in regional enterprises. They aim to solve regional issues and revitalize the economy through benefits services.

Q: What is the main purpose of this agreement?
A: The main purpose is to promote the revitalization of the local community through support for securing and retaining talent in local businesses, improving employee engagement, and maintaining and enhancing health.
Q: Which three companies have signed the agreement?
A: The three companies are Relo Club Co., Ltd., 77 Human Design Co., Ltd., and MBK Wellness Co., Ltd.
Q: When was the agreement signed?
A: The agreement was signed on June 9, 2026.
Q: What are the specific collaborative initiatives?
A: The initiatives include enhancing corporate value through welfare services, strengthening recruitment capabilities, supporting employee retention, improving engagement, revitalizing the local community through member-exclusive discount content, and providing health and welfare content.
Q: What kind of company is Relo Club?
A: Relo Club is a top company that provides welfare outsourcing services and is part of the listed Relo Group on the Tokyo Stock Exchange Prime Market.
